>> +% The next two predicates have identical definitions, but one is for
>> +% item_instance_infos, while the other is for item_abstract_instance_infos.
>> +% XXX Ideally, this should not be necessary.
> 
> I think you could introduce a type item_instance_info(Body), and define
> item_instance_info and item_abstract_instance_info as equivalence types.

That would work here, and in fact that was the first approach I thought of,
but it would require extra code everywhere else where the current code
just does a coerce.
